WebSuppl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P) On March 9, 2024, FNS approved the California Department of Social Services (CDSS) request to waive the 10-day reporting requirement for replacement of food purchased with SNAP benefits that were lost as a result of prolonged power outages due to winter storms that began on Feb. 26, 2024.
